    How does it work?

    The unique Rapid Air technology from Philips allows you to prepare food using only air. Thanks to its unique combination of fast and precise circulating hot air, an optimal temperature balance and a grill element it allows you to fry, roast, bake or grill all kinds of delicious food. Because you are only using air for frying, it is much safer and it saves you and your home from the smell of fried oil compared to a regular fryer. Thanks to the dishwasher-safe parts the Airfryer is also easy to clean!

    Can you put a Philips air fryer in the dishwasher? ›

    The pan and basket inside your Philips Airfryer are dishwasher-safe, but the appliance itself is not.

    Do you have to clean air fryer after every use? ›

    To keep the machine free from debris and prevent any greasy build up, the machine should be cleaned after every use or every few uses. When cooking in batches, try to remove any debris by letting the machine cool a bit and carefully wiping out with a paper towel in between batches.

    How to clean a Philips Essential air fryer? ›

    Instructions to clean the inside of your Philips Airfryer
    1. Unplug your Philips Airfryer and make sure it is not hot.
    2. Remove the basket and the pan.
    3. Put the appliance upside down to reach the heating element more easily.
    4. Use a soft sponge with hot water to clean the inside of the appliance.

    What is the best thing to put on the bottom of an air fryer? ›

    Parchment paper is good for food that might stick to the basket, like chicken wings, making clean up a bit easier. If you're tempted to use parchment every day or are simply waste-conscious, consider instead a silicone liner for air fryers. They're reusable and dishwasher safe, cutting down on both waste and worry.

    Can I use Pam in an air fryer? ›

    Can you use PAM in the air fryer? You should not use nonstick cooking spray such as PAM in an air fryer because it can damage the lining of the air fryer basket. Avoid any pressurized, propellant oil sprays which have chemicals added to them. You can use a non-aerosol pump-style oil spray that has no propellant.

    Why is olive oil not used in air fryers? ›

    Extra virgin olive oil is not an air fry-friendly oil due to its low smoke point, but extra light olive oil can be used for air frying because of its high smoke point.

    Does Philips essential air fryer have Teflon? ›

    Our airfryer pans, baskets, meshes, baking trays, grilling racks, and the pizza plate are made of steel or aluminized steel and mostly coated with non-stick PTFE (polytetrafluoroethylene) coating.
